2.6.7-ck1 is very useable on my Celeron 500 (medochino) system
(using cfq I/O sched). It seems more responsive than the recent
stock kernels, and staircase 7.0/7.1 is a big improvement over
6.3, which stalled in annoying places. In fact, the only problem
I have with the patchset is that when I run foobar2000 under
wine the sound skips when I load a new web page in epiphany. If
I make wine an ISO task with schedtool then it no longer skips,
but it also hangs the system for a few seconds while browsing
the foobar preferences dialogue. I guess I'll have to keep a
launcher without schedtool ready for when I need to mess with
the prefs for now.
